Why this job matters

Our Wholesale business supports over 1,000 communication providers and channel partners who resell our connectivity and mobile services through our Fixed, MNO and MVNO sales divisions.


The Wholesale marketing team drives awareness, conversion and loyalty for Wholesale customers through a segment-specific marketing plan, delivering all segment specific ATL & bottom of funnel activity including segment specific events. Working closely with the other marketing functions and the external comms teams to deliver our campaign requirements.

We also ensure our Wholesale sales teams are enabled with content that helps them create and close opportunities, keeping them updated through the Unify sales portal. We also provide support for our partners who resell BT’s portfolio through our Partner Programme, consulting on marketing activities and supporting through a marketing development fund, white label campaign assets, industry expertise and events.


As a Wholesale Marketing Professional, you will support all engagement and communication activities for the segment. You will have an understanding of customer needs and develop content that will drive brilliant customer engagement. You will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ams including our Partner Programme, commercial, sales and other marketing specialists to create compelling messaging, communications, events & initiatives that drive customer engagement, upsell our portfolio and grow our Partners business, and in turn our revenue.
